Failed in applying to current master (
apply log)
Maintainers: Palmer Dabbelt <palmer@dabbelt.com>, Alistair Francis <Alistair.Francis@wdc.com>, "Alex Bennée" <alex.bennee@linaro.org>, "Philippe Mathieu-Daudé" <philmd@linaro.org>, "Marc-André Lureau" <marcandre.lureau@redhat.com>, Paolo Bonzini <pbonzini@redhat.com>, Bin Meng <bin.meng@windriver.com>, Weiwei Li <liweiwei@iscas.ac.cn>, Daniel Henrique Barboza <dbarboza@ventanamicro.com>, Liu Zhiwei <zhiwei_liu@linux.alibaba.com>, Thomas Huth <thuth@redhat.com>, Wainer dos Santos Moschetta <wainersm@redhat.com>, Beraldo Leal <bleal@redhat.com>, Cleber Rosa <crosa@redhat.com>
docs/about/deprecated.rst | 35 ++
include/gdbstub/syscalls.h | 9 +
include/sysemu/runstate.h | 2 +
include/sysemu/sysemu.h | 2 +-
target/riscv/cpu-qom.h | 1 +
target/riscv/cpu.h | 34 +-
target/riscv/{ => kvm}/kvm_riscv.h | 2 +-
target/riscv/tcg/tcg-cpu.h | 27 +
disas/riscv.c | 4 +-
gdbstub/gdbstub.c | 5 +-
gdbstub/system.c | 6 +
gdbstub/user.c | 6 +
hw/char/riscv_htif.c | 5 +-
hw/intc/riscv_aplic.c | 2 +-
hw/misc/sifive_test.c | 9 +-
hw/riscv/virt.c | 2 +-
system/main.c | 2 +-
system/runstate.c | 16 +-
target/riscv/cpu.c | 1030 +++++++--------------------------
target/riscv/cpu_helper.c | 3 +-
target/riscv/csr.c | 1 +
target/riscv/kvm-stub.c | 30 -
target/riscv/{kvm.c => kvm/kvm-cpu.c} | 272 ++++++++-
target/riscv/tcg/tcg-cpu.c | 949 ++++++++++++++++++++++++++++++
target/riscv/vector_helper.c | 2 +-
target/riscv/kvm/meson.build | 1 +
target/riscv/meson.build | 4 +-
target/riscv/tcg/meson.build | 2 +
tests/avocado/tuxrun_baselines.py | 32 +
29 files changed, 1604 insertions(+), 891 deletions(-)
rename target/riscv/{ => kvm}/kvm_riscv.h (95%)
create mode 100644 target/riscv/tcg/tcg-cpu.h
delete mode 100644 target/riscv/kvm-stub.c
rename target/riscv/{kvm.c => kvm/kvm-cpu.c} (81%)
create mode 100644 target/riscv/tcg/tcg-cpu.c
create mode 100644 target/riscv/kvm/meson.build
create mode 100644 target/riscv/tcg/meson.build